You can't get any better than this!! They're first 3 albums plus the unreleased 4th album "Top Secrecy" in 1 box set. Underrated melodic rock from Canada's Santers.

Nice to finally retire the vinyl. I have always been a huge fan of Santers. Enjoyed the bio/history writeup inside. Chord progression is mentioned there, and I think that's the most unique thing about the Santers sound. "hey that's neat, he grabbed that chord instead of what would be expected in a rock tune" Aside from "Under the Bridge", I was a bit disappointed with some of the unreleased bonus tracks, would rather of had more of the Mayday Live show...but hey, it's Santers! and it's cool.

All four discs on this box set are awesome. Although most of the tunes are over 10 - 15 years old they definetly will stand the test of time.From "Shot Down in Flames" (a tribute to Bon Scott) to the progressive mid-80's riffs of Baby Blue to a complimentary job of Free's "All Right Now" this box set really shows that Canada can rock!
